Output 268bd7eb59378f11c0c8dec7eb5e4e3a2703122876ffb5fa38c124b31fe5af57:0

value
40661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d1e31bdd83c697b2000ca70f4232c6d10947b57 OP_EQUAL
address
38in8FYorL49kJpz11zxcNed7KzNmFjGEp
transaction
268bd7eb59378f11c0c8dec7eb5e4e3a2703122876ffb5fa38c124b31fe5af57
spent
true